Game development outsourcing models at a glance
The first real decision when outsourcing game development is what kind of relationship you’re setting up. At N-iX Games, most engagements fall into one of three models, and the right one depends on how defined your scope already is and how much day-to-day control you want to keep.

1. Project-based model
Project-based partnerships work best when you already know what you want built. N-iX Games commits to a defined outcome, whether that’s a prototype, a vertical slice, or a finished asset pack, and the project risk shifts to us. You get budget certainty from day one, with room for managed change requests as the project moves forward.
2. Staff augmentation model
Staff augmentation puts remote programmers, artists, animators, designers, or QA specialists directly inside your existing team and processes, under your management. It fits rapid prototyping, active production, or post-release support such as bug fixes and DLC work, whenever you need tight alignment with an internal team rather than a separate one.
3. Time & materials model
Time and materials is a sprint-based, transparent model built around standardized velocity and story-point estimation. It suits discovery-led work, live operations, and anything where the scope is genuinely expected to shift as you learn.
Three cooperation models compared
| Model | Control you keep | Speed to start | Best for |
|---|---|---|---|
| Project-based | Lower day-to-day, high outcome certainty | Moderate (needs upfront scoping) | Defined deliverables: a prototype, a vertical slice, an asset pack |
| Staff augmentation | High, you manage the work directly | Fast | Filling skill or capacity gaps inside your own pipeline |
| Time and materials | Shared, sprint-by-sprint | Fast | Discovery, live-ops, and evolving scope |
Within any of these, the actual scope of work can range from a single discipline (art, animation, mocap, porting, or QA) up to full production.
Most studios don’t start with full-cycle development. And it’s completely understandable. According to insights from our own business development team, clients far more often order point services, a set of developers, UI/UX, a batch of 3D art, than a complete production partnership. Full-cycle engagements come around far less often, simply because assembling a large external team around someone else’s vision takes real coordination on both sides.
How game development outsourcing works, step by step
The process is linear, but each step exists to remove a specific kind of risk before it gets expensive to fix.

Step 1: Discovery and scope definition
This step turns a rough idea into something a studio can actually estimate: a problem statement, target platforms, KPIs, and a first pass at where ownership sits.
You: You bring a one-pager, references, target frame rate or level-of-detail expectations, your engine and version, and your must-have features.
Studio: The studio comes back with clarifying questions, an early risk log, and rough timeline bands rather than a final number.
A design document at this stage typically takes around three months to shape into something buildable, longer if it includes hands-on prototyping. You don’t need to arrive with one already written, either. That’s exactly what discovery is for: we at N-iX Games work from whatever you already have, even if that’s just a pitch and a few reference games, and help compile the details into something buildable based on what your project actually needs. But if you’ve already validated the core idea, you can often skip straight to pre-production instead.
Step 2: Shortlist, NDA, and scoping call
Before anyone talks numbers seriously, both sides need to confirm fit and confidentiality.
You: You’ll want an NDA in place, clear availability windows, and the actual decision-makers in the room.
Studio: In return, expect a capability deck, relevant case studies, and ballpark ranges by engagement model.
Step 3: Paid discovery, or Sprint 0
This is where the studio pressure-tests the plan before committing real production budget. In our own process, Sprint 0 runs about a week and covers project bootstrap:
- An Executive Producer locks in requirements, environment setup, and role alignment.
- A Technical Director analyzes the existing architecture and proposes an improvement plan if one is needed.
You should walk away with a production plan, a milestone map, a definition of done, and a sample deliverable that proves the pipeline actually works.
Step 4: Team onboarding and production sprints
Sprint 1 (roughly two weeks) is about staffing against the real project needs, building out the development plan, and identifying risks before they surface mid-production and become costly.
Step 5: Acceleration phase
From there, a two-month acceleration phase completes initial staffing and gets the team fully into production. Technical Director runs cross-team syncs across production, programming, design, and art. Expect a steady cadence from here: sprint goals, visible burndown, a weekly demo, and a fast feedback loop, often a 48-hour turnaround on client input as an industry-standard baseline (unless agreed otherwise).
Step 6: QA, certification, and release
Once builds stabilize, the focus shifts to test plans, bug triage, and getting through platform certification requirements.
You: You’ll need to provide test devices or accounts, store assets, and localization files
Studio: The studio handles the crash budget, performance targets, and a realistic submission timeline.
This is also where release-strategy decisions start to matter as much as the build itself. For example, discoverability on console storefronts is often worse than teams expect going in, and platform holders can delay a release by months if certification issues surface late, which is exactly why this step shouldn’t be rushed, our teams say.

Milestones, acceptance criteria, and change control
An industry’s typical milestone map can look like this: discovery, vertical slice, alpha, beta, certification, launch. They can differ per studio, but the core is usually the same.
Acceptance criteria should be concrete before a milestone starts: a performance threshold (say, a locked frame rate on target hardware), art-spec compliance against the style guide, and a maximum bug-severity count to close out a milestone. Change control matters just as much. Scope changes should be logged, estimated against the current sprint capacity, and scheduled rather than absorbed silently, because silent scope creep is where budgets and timelines both quietly break.
Game development outsourcing cost: Realistic ranges & what drives them
Remember this: There’s no single number here, and any studio that gives you one without asking about scope first is guessing.
What we can offer is the range of planning scenarios that actually hold up, based on our own Unity and Unreal Engine cost breakdowns.
A brief scope/price breakdown
| Scope | Typical team | Timeline | Indicative budget |
|---|---|---|---|
| Prototype / proof of concept | 1 designer + 1 developer | 1–3 months | $20,000–$40,000+ |
| Vertical slice | Small multidisciplinary team | 3–6 months | $50,000–$150,000+ |
| Commercial indie game | 10–20 specialists | 6–24 months | $150,000–$1,000,000+ |
| AA production | 20–50 professionals | 1–3 years | $1,000,000–$20,000,000+ |
Please keep in mind that this is generic information just to help you get a sense of scale before a real conversation about your specific game. The budget is also influenced by the amount of content, your target platforms and their number, 2D or 3D art included, whether you want just a roster of 2D characters or a set of 3D environments, and so on. Treat these ranges just as a starting point.
Examples based on our projects
Full-cycle projects at the larger end of that range routinely run from the low hundreds of thousands into the tens of millions, and the single biggest driver of where a project lands isn’t genre or engine. It’s uncertainty. Our game Speed Crew, a tightly scoped party game inspired by a proven formula similar to Overcooked, was built on a predictable budget precisely because it leaned on an already-validated mechanic instead of an untested one. That’s a fundamentally different bet than pursuing a concept that keeps changing mid-production.
Another project we’ve supported went well above its original budget, largely because the concept kept shifting throughout development. Matching a client’s actual financial capacity to their creative ambitions early is one of the most valuable things a discovery phase does.
That is, here are common budget leaks worth watching for:
- An unclear definition of done;
- Feedback that arrives late in the sprint cycle;
- Engine upgrades introduced mid-stream;
- Large scope changes requested without a change-control process in place.

IP, security, and ownership in game development outsourcing
Before any confidential material changes hands, an NDA should already be signed. Beyond that, three things are worth confirming explicitly rather than assuming:
- Who holds IP ownership on custom-built assets and code?
- Who has source-control access and at what permission level?
- How is player or player-adjacent data protected if the project touches live services?

Risks in game development outsourcing and how to mitigate them
- Quality drift. A studio that looked great in the pitch deck can still miss your bar in practice. A paid Sprint 0 exists specifically to catch this before the full production budget is committed.
- Missed dates. Milestone-based payments tied to a fixed definition of done keep both sides honest about what “on schedule” actually means.
- Hidden costs. A locked scope document and a documented change-control process turn “surprise invoice” into “logged and priced change request.”
- Communication gaps. Weekly demos and a defined feedback SLA close the loop faster than monthly status emails ever will. In one industry survey, poor communication was the second most common reason studios reported an unsatisfying outsourcing partnership, right behind service quality itself.
- Security. Access controls, NDAs, and vendor vetting aren’t paperwork for its own sake. They’re what keeps an unreleased build from ending up somewhere it shouldn’t.
There’s a quieter risk worth naming too, especially for indie partnerships: outsourced teams working purely to spec can lose the instinct to suggest a better idea when they see one. How long does game development outsourcing take?
It depends entirely on scope, but a paid discovery or Sprint 0 phase typically runs about a week, followed by a two-week onboarding sprint and roughly two months to reach full production pace. From there, production sprints run continuously until the milestone map is complete.
Can you work in our engine and version?
Yes. Outsourcing partners with real production depth typically support current and recent versions of both Unity and Unreal Engine, along with the certification requirements for major console and mobile platforms. Confirm your exact engine version during Step 1, since a mismatch there is one of the easiest things to catch early and one of the most expensive to discover late.
